Vinyl
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
The vinyl decals are meant to work best on hard, flat surfaces. While they are removable, they are not reusable. I cannot replace a vinyl decal that has been damaged during application.
Vinyl DOES NOT stick on medium to high textured walls. Vinyl applies better to orange peel or knock down textured walls, but it's not always guaranteed. Smoother surfaces are always better. The vinyl will not stick as well to any oil or waxy surface. Use a little rubbing alcohol to clean the area where the decal will be applied. If you're applying the decal to glass, DO NOT use Windex or other ammonia-based cleaners; the ammonia interferes with the adhesive. I've found that it works great on glass, windows, mailboxes, wooden signs, frames, car windows, golf carts, ceramic, sheet metal, etc.
Vinyl is easily removable, but after installation, it will not be reusable.
In each order, I’ve included detailed instructions of how to apply your vinyl.
